최소 단어 이상 선택하여야 합니다.
최대 10 단어까지만 선택 가능합니다.
다음과 같은 기능을 한번의 로그인으로 사용 할 수 있습니다.
NTIS 바로가기다음과 같은 기능을 한번의 로그인으로 사용 할 수 있습니다.
DataON 바로가기다음과 같은 기능을 한번의 로그인으로 사용 할 수 있습니다.
Edison 바로가기다음과 같은 기능을 한번의 로그인으로 사용 할 수 있습니다.
Kafe 바로가기국가/구분 | United States(US) Patent 등록 |
---|---|
국제특허분류(IPC7판) |
|
출원번호 | US-0867480 (2007-10-04) |
등록번호 | US-8312168 (2012-11-13) |
발명자 / 주소 |
|
출원인 / 주소 |
|
인용정보 | 피인용 횟수 : 86 인용 특허 : 365 |
Technology is disclosed for associating content objects (e.g., paper documents, audio and video files, etc.) with corresponding information and/or action. One arrangement employs an architecture comprising a registration server, a router, and one or more product handlers. Identifiers for the content
Technology is disclosed for associating content objects (e.g., paper documents, audio and video files, etc.) with corresponding information and/or action. One arrangement employs an architecture comprising a registration server, a router, and one or more product handlers. Identifiers for the content objects can be obtained in various ways, including decoding a digital watermark, deriving an identifier by hashing music data, sensing machine-readable data such as RFID or barcode data, etc. One particular method involves applying an algorithmic process to produce music- or video-content-identifying data; wirelessly sending the content-identifying data from the device in one or more packets including XML compliant data; and, as a consequence, receiving data back. By reference to this data, the receiving device presents information to a user that identifies a title of the content, and a performer of the content. Also presented are one or more features selectable by the user to obtain further information relating to the content, or different content. The technology is suitable for use with handheld devices, including cell phones and media players.
1. A method employing a handheld device, the method comprising: processing, using a processor, data corresponding to music content, by an algorithmic process to produce content-identifying data useful in identifying the content, wherein the algorithmic process is different than an algorithm for extr
1. A method employing a handheld device, the method comprising: processing, using a processor, data corresponding to music content, by an algorithmic process to produce content-identifying data useful in identifying the content, wherein the algorithmic process is different than an algorithm for extracting digital watermark data that may have been earlier steganographically encoded into the content;wirelessly sending, using a wireless interface, the content-identifying data from a device to a remote computer system, together with application identifier data, in one or more packets including XML compliant data;as a consequence, wirelessly receiving data at the device from the remote computer system;by reference to the received data, presenting information relating to the music content on a screen of the device, wherein the presented information comprises information identifying a title of the music content, and information identifying a performer of the music content; andpresenting one or more selectable features to obtain at least one of: further information relating to the music, or different music. 2. The method of claim 1, further comprising: capturing audio with a microphone; andgenerating the corresponding data therefrom. 3. The method of claim 1, wherein the presented one or more features comprises one or more hyperlinked indicia presented on a display screen. 4. A method for registering content identifiers, the method comprising: receiving login information related to a first party;checking the login information, using a computer device configured by software instructions, to confirm that the first party is authorized;receiving first data naming an item of audio or video content;receiving second data comprising attributes associated with the audio or video content;receiving third data comprising information regarding content-specific action(s) to be associated with the content;storing the aforesaid data in a database record associated with the content, wherein the database record is stored on a computer readable storage medium. 5. The method of claim 4, wherein the action associated with the content comprises return of URL information. 6. The method of claim 4, wherein the action associated with the content comprises return of HTML information. 7. The method of claim 4, wherein the action associated with the content comprises display of ownership information for the object. 8. The method of claim 4, wherein the action associated with the content comprises display of rights information for the object. 9. The method of claim 4, wherein the action associated with the content comprises download of software. 10. The method of claim 4, wherein the action associated with the content comprises delivery of audio or video. 11. The method of claim 4, wherein the action associated with the content comprises presentation of advertisement data. 12. The method of claim 4, wherein the receiving acts span plural sessions, rather than being all completed in a single session. 13. A method comprising: receiving a set of data comprising plural portions, wherein a first portion comprises an identifier of a content item, wherein a second portion comprises an identifier of an application that caused the set of data to be transmitted, and wherein a third portion comprises a “reply to” identifier;dependent on both the first and second portions, identifying a destination for the data from among plural possible destinations, wherein the identifying act makes use of a computer configured by software; andsending the data to the identified destination, together with the “reply to” identifier. 14. The method of claim 13, wherein the received set of data further comprises a fourth portion comprising an indicator of a vendor, and wherein the identified destination is dependent on each of the first, second and fourth portions. 15. The method of claim 13, further comprising performing a validation operation on at least certain of the portions before sending the data to the identified destination. 16. A method for handling media content identifiers to take action corresponding thereto, the method comprising: receiving a set of data comprising plural portions, wherein a first portion comprises an identifier of a content item, wherein a second portion comprises an identifier of an application that caused the set data to be transmitted, and wherein a third portion comprises a “reply to” identifier;looking up, using a computer device configured by software instructions, the content item identifier in a database;if no action is associated with the content item identifier in the database, using the “reply to” data to send an error message; andif an action is associated with the content item identifier in the database, taking action in accordance therewith. 17. The method of claim 16, wherein the action comprises using the “reply to” data to send a URL. 18. The method of claim 16, wherein the action comprises using the “reply to” data to send HTML data. 19. The method of claim 16, further comprising determining if an action associated with the content item identifier in the database is active and, if not, taking action in accordance with alternative action data obtained from the database. 20. The method of claim 4, wherein the second data, comprising attributes associated with the audio or video content, comprises identification information corresponding to the audio or video content. 21. The method of claim 1, wherein the presenting comprises presenting one or more selectable features to obtain further information relating to the music. 22. The method of claim 1, wherein the presenting comprises presenting one or more selectable features to obtain different music. 23. The method of claim 1, wherein the processing comprises hashing the data corresponding to music content. 24. The method of claim 1, wherein the processing data corresponding to music content comprises processing data samples that represent the content. 25. The method of claim 1, further comprising wirelessly sending the content-identifying data to the remote computer system, together with application identifier data, in a single packet. 26. A method employing a handheld device, the method comprising: processing data, using a processor, corresponding to plural frames of video content, by an algorithmic process to produce content-identifying data useful in identifying the content, wherein the algorithmic process is different than an algorithm for extracting digital watermark data that may have been earlier steganographically encoded into the content;wirelessly sending, using a wireless interface, the content-identifying data from a device to a remote computer system, together with application identifier data, in one or more packets including XML compliant data;as a consequence, wirelessly receiving data at the device from the remote computer system;by reference to the received data, presenting information relating to the video content on a screen of the device, wherein the presented information comprises information identifying a title of the video content, and information identifying a performer of the video content; andpresenting one or more selectable features to obtain at least one of further information relating to the video, or different video. 27. A non-transitory computer-readable medium having instructions stored thereon that, when executed by a computing device, cause the computing device to perform operations comprising: processing data corresponding to music content by an algorithmic process to produce content-identifying data useful in identifying the content, wherein the algorithmic process is different than an algorithm for extracting digital watermark data previously steganographically encoded into the content;sending wirelessly the content-identifying data from the computing device, together with application identifier data, in one or more packets including XML compliant data; as a consequence, wirelessly receive data at the computing device;by reference to the received data, presenting information relating to the music on a display screen, wherein the presented information comprises information identifying a title of the music content, and information identifying a performer of the music content; andpresenting one or more selectable features to obtain at least one of: further information relating to the music, or different music. 28. The non-transitory computer-readable medium of claim 27, wherein the instructions are operative to present one or more selectable features to obtain further information relating to the music. 29. The non-transitory computer-readable medium of claim 27, wherein the instructions are operative to present one or more selectable features to obtain different music. 30. The non-transitory computer-readable medium of claim 27, wherein the algorithmic process comprises hashing the data corresponding to music content. 31. A non-transitory computer-readable medium having instructions stored thereon that, when executed by a computing device, cause the computing device to perform operations comprising: processing data corresponding to plural frames of video content by an algorithmic process to produce content-identifying data useful in identifying the content, wherein the algorithmic process is different than an algorithm for extracting digital watermark data previously steganographically encoded into the content;wirelessly sending the content-identifying data from the computing device, together with application identifier data, in one or more packets including XML compliant data;as a consequence, wirelessly receiving data at the computing device;by reference to the received data, presenting information relating to the video content on a display screen, wherein the presented information comprises information identifying a title of the video content, and information identifying a performer of the video content; andpresenting one or more features selectable by the user to obtain at least one of further information relating to the video, or different video. 32. A non-transitory computer-readable medium having instructions stored thereon that, when executed by a computing device, cause the computing device to perform operations comprising: receiving a set of data comprising plural portions, wherein a first portion comprises an identifier of a content item, wherein a second portion comprises an identifier of an application that caused the set of data to be transmitted, and wherein a third portion comprises a “reply to” identifier;dependent on both the first and second portions, identifying a destination for the data from among plural possible destinations, wherein the identifying act makes use of a computer configured by software; andsending the data to the identified destination, together with the “reply to” identifier. 33. An apparatus comprising: a processor configured to process data corresponding to music or video content, by an algorithmic process to produce content-identifying data useful in identifying the content, wherein the algorithmic process is different than an algorithm for extracting digital watermark data that may have been earlier steganographically encoded into the content; anda communication interface configured to: wirelessly send the content-identifying data together with application identifier data, in one or more packets including XML compliant data to a remote computer system;receive data in response to the sent data from the remote computer system; anda display configured to: by reference to the received data, present information relating to the music or video content, wherein the presented information comprises information identifying a title of the music or video content, and information identifying a performer of the music or video content; andpresent one or more selectable features to obtain at least one of: further information relating to the music or video, or different music or video. 34. An apparatus comprising: a communication interface configured to: receive login information related to a first party;receive first data naming an item of audio or video content;receive second data comprising attributes associated with the audio or video content;receive third data comprising information regarding content-specific action(s) to be associated with the content; anda processor configured to: check the login information to confirm that the first party is authorized; andstore the aforesaid data in a database record associated with the content. 35. An apparatus comprising: a communication interface configured to receive a set of data comprising plural portions, wherein a first portion comprises an identifier of a content item, wherein a second portion comprises an identifier of an application that caused the set of data to be transmitted, and wherein a third portion comprises a “reply to” identifier;a processor configured to, dependent on both the first and second portions, identify a destination for the data from among plural possible destinations; andthe communication interface further configured to send the data to the identified destination, together with the “reply to” identifier. 36. An apparatus comprising: a communication interface configured to receive a set of data comprising plural portions, wherein a first portion comprises an identifier of a content item, wherein a second portion comprises an identifier of an application that caused the set data to be transmitted, and wherein a third portion comprises a “reply to” identifier;a processor configured to: look up the content item identifier in a database; andif an action is associated with the content item identifier in the database, take the action associated with the content item identifier in the database; andthe communication interface further configured to:send an error message using the “reply to” data, if no action is associated with the content item identifier in the database.
※ AI-Helper는 부적절한 답변을 할 수 있습니다.